Winter project: planning on building tackle station with slide in Plano
trays and a couple of drawers that will fit inside my center console. About
30" wide 9" deep 18" high.

Anybody ever use Starboard? Seems kind of heavy. Would 1/2" be ok.?

Any other input would be appreciated. Any project websites would be helpful

Have order DYI Boating's Starboard DVD.

Recently re-did a tackle locker in my sportfish. Starboard did seem a
little on the heavy side so I used a product called PVC board in 1/2"
thickness. It's lighter, machines like wood, is put together using standard
PVC primer & cement, and provides a great surface for painting. It's worked
out very well, but the cabinet is inside of a larger fiberglass enclosure in
the cockpit. Don't think I'd use PVC if anybody was going to be sitting or
standing on the tackle locker...don't think it would be strong enough, but
from what you describe it should be fine. Bought it in 4 x 8 sheets from
Paxton in Norfolk.
